A really fun movie is "24 Hour Party People" which tells the story of Factory Records and the Manchester music scene of the late 70s-early 90s (Joy Division/New Order...etc). You'd think with that music it would probably be very serious and dour....but it's actually hilarious. Steve Coogan gives a drop-dead hysterical performance as Tony Wilson (the impressario of the whole scene).
